Overview

CVE-2025-10035 is a critical deserialization vulnerability in the License Servlet of Fortra GoAnywhere Managed File Transfer (MFT). It allows an actor with a validly forged license response signature to deserialize an arbitrary attacker-controlled object, leading to command injection and unauthenticated remote code execution (RCE).

The flaw has a CVSS score of 10.0 (Critical). It was disclosed on September 18, 2025, and quickly added to the CISA KEV catalog due to active exploitation risks. This vulnerability is notable for its high impact on managed file transfer systems handling sensitive data.

Affected versions

  • GoAnywhere MFT versions prior to 7.8.4 (sustain release: prior to 7.6.3).

Patches were released in September 2025. Cloud-hosted MFTaaS instances were updated by Fortra. Earlier versions (including some still in support) are vulnerable if the License Servlet is exposed.

Technical breakdown (root cause)

The vulnerability resides in the license validation logic within the License Servlet. The component fails to properly sanitize and validate serialized objects in forged license responses, even when a signature is present. This enables unsafe Java deserialization of attacker-controlled gadgets, which can chain into command injection on the underlying OS.

It is a combination of issues, including an access control bypass (known in prior versions) and unsafe handling of deserialized objects. The attack does not require prior authentication if the servlet endpoint is reachable. Researchers noted it as a "perfect" CVSS 10.0 chain with high reliability.

Attack chain

  1. Attacker forges a malicious license response (with valid signature bypass).
  2. Sends it to the exposed License Servlet endpoint.
  3. Unsafe deserialization triggers a gadget chain.
  4. Leads to arbitrary command execution on the MFT server (full RCE).

Exploitation is unauthenticated and can be performed remotely. Scanning and exploitation attempts were observed shortly after disclosure, consistent with patterns seen in previous GoAnywhere incidents.

Detection guidance

  • Monitor Admin Audit logs and application logs for suspicious license-related activity or errors involving deserialization.
  • Look for unexpected inbound requests to License Servlet endpoints (often under /license or similar paths).
  • Detect anomalous process creation, command execution, or file modifications on the MFT server.
  • Network-level: unusual serialized payloads or forged license responses in HTTP traffic to the admin interface.
  • Use WAF rules or endpoint detection for Java deserialization patterns (e.g., ysoserial-like gadgets).

Fortra recommends reviewing logs for indicators of compromise.

Indicators of compromise

  • Requests to License Servlet with forged license data.
  • Suspicious serialized Java objects in HTTP POST bodies.
  • Post-exploitation artifacts: unexpected shells, webshells, or commands (e.g., related to data exfiltration from MFT environments).
  • Known malicious IP ranges or user-agents associated with early scanning (post-September 18, 2025).

Mitigation

  • Upgrade immediately to GoAnywhere MFT 7.8.4 or 7.6.3 (sustain release).
  • Restrict network access to the Admin Console and License Servlet — expose only to trusted IP ranges or via VPN.
  • Monitor and audit license-related activities closely.
  • Apply the principle of least privilege; limit the MFT service account permissions.
  • Consider temporary isolation of vulnerable instances until patched.

Due to the critical nature and history of GoAnywhere being targeted (e.g., by CL0P in prior years), prioritize patching and forensic review if exposure is suspected.
